Chevrolet Lacetti:

The Daewoo Lacetti is a compact car manufactured and marketed globally by GM Korea since 2002. The first-generation Lacetti was available as a four-door sedan and five-door station wagon, styled by Pininfarina—and five-door hatchback styled by Giorgetto Giugiaro. The sedan and wagon were marketed as the Daewoo Nubira in some European markets and as the Suzuki Forenza in North America. The hatchback, was introduced in 2004 and marketed as Daewoo Lacetti5 in South Korea, Suzuki Reno in the United States. After the 2004 model year, it was marketed as Chevrolet Nubira and Lacetti in Europe, as the Chevrolet Optra in Canada, Latin America, Africa, Middle East, India, Pakistan, Japan and Southeast Asia, and as the Holden Viva in Australia and New Zealand....(Read more on Wikipedia)

Wagon Overview:

Chevrolet Lacetti (Wagon). With 150 Nm of torque, it offers ample pulling power. It has moderate fuel consumption (~10.2 l/100km). Weighing only 1250 kg, it’s quite light. Front‑wheel drive delivers efficiency and easy handling. Acceleration is relatively slow (0–100 km/h in 11.4 s). The top speed reaches 187 km/h. A car with an extended rear cargo area, combining passenger comfort with increased storage. Seating for 5 makes it ideal for daily use.

Safety Rating
Euro NCAP Year 2004
Adult Occupant 22 points
Stars 3
Expert Note:
The Chevrolet Lacetti (tested as Daewoo Lacetti) achieved a 3-star Euro NCAP rating for adult occupant protection in 2004, which was considered average for its time, indicating reasonable but not class-leading safety performance.

1.6 i 16V (109 Hp) Verdict:

Rating 4 stars

Performance Verdict

The 1.6L engine provides sufficient power for daily commuting and city driving. While adequate, it can feel a bit strained when fully loaded or during aggressive highway overtakes, making it less ideal for performance-oriented drivers.

Fuel Economy

With a combined fuel consumption of 7.8 l/100 km, this engine offers slightly better economy than the 1.8L, making it a more economical choice for those prioritizing running costs over outright power.

Best Use Case: City Commuting, Light Highway Use

Specifications:

General:
Brand:Chevrolet
Model:Lacetti
Generation:Wagon
Modification (Engine):1.6 i 16V (109 Hp)
Start of production:2004
End of production:2009
Powertrain Architecture:Internal Combustion engine
Body type:Station wagon (estate)
Seats:5
Doors:5
Engine:
Power:109 Hp @ 5800 rpm.
Power per litre:68.2 Hp/l
Torque:150 Nm @ 4000 rpm.
Engine Model/Code:L44, LXT
Engine displacement:1598
Number of cylinders:4
Engine configuration:Inline
Number of valves per cylinder:4
Fuel injection system:Multi-port manifold injection
Engine aspiration:Naturally aspirated engine
Engine oil capacity:3.75 l
Coolant:7.2 l
Engine layout:Front, Transverse
Cylinder Bore:79 mm
Piston Stroke:81.5 mm
Compression ratio:9.5:1
Performance:
Fuel Type:Petrol (Gasoline)
Fuel consumption (economy) - urban:10.2 l/100 km
Fuel consumption (economy) - extra urban:6.3 l/100 km
Fuel consumption (economy) - combined:7.8 l/100 km
Acceleration 0 - 100 km/h:11.4 sec
Acceleration 0 - 62 mph:11.4 sec
Maximum speed:187 km/h
Weight-to-power ratio:11.5 kg/Hp, 87.2 Hp/tonne
Weight-to-torque ratio:8.3 kg/Nm, 120 Nm/tonne
Acceleration 0 - 60 mph:10.8 sec
Space:
Kerb Weight:1250
Max. weight:1765
Max load:515
Trunk (boot) space - maximum:1410 l
Trunk (boot) space - minimum:400 l
Fuel tank capacity:60 l
Size:
Length:4580 mm
Width:1725 mm
Height:1460 mm
Wheelbase:2660 mm
Front track:1480 mm
Rear (Back) track:1480 mm
Powertrain:
Drivetrain ArchitectureThe Internal combustion engine (ICE) drives the front wheels of the vehicle.
Drive wheelFront wheel drive
Number of gears5
Transmission typeManual
Front brakesDisc
Rear brakesDisc
Assisting systemsABS (Anti-lock braking system)
Steering typeSteering rack and pinion
Tires size195/55 R15
Front suspensionIndependent, type McPherson with coil spring and anti-roll bar
Rear suspensionCoil spring
